Welcome to the Tumblebox crew! Quick context for the eng sync: our laundry-locker access flow runs through the Spindrift gateway, which hands out short-lived locker tokens. Most of the time it just works. When a locker bank drops offline (usually the ones at the Harwell Street site), tokens can't refresh and residents get locked out. The fallback is the manual recovery path in the Spindrift admin panel, which asks for the passphrase below.

strongbox words: druvan-lamys-eliius-jorax-istox-soreth-ulays-gilix-ralix-oliiel-norwyn-casvan-praius

Consent banner rollout, Pinemarsh web stack. Reviewer checklist: confirm the banner flag is gated per-region, verify opt-out persists across sessions, and check that the audit log writes before any tracker loads. Do not approve if the fallback banner renders without the policy version string. Staging uses the Quillgate consent service; the client cannot authenticate to it without its service credential. Before testing locally, add this line to the env file.

sealed setting: LEDGER_TOKEN20=6148d35bbb480b0ab79e

# Flaglight Rollouts — Approvals

Quick version for on-call: any rollout touching more than 5% of traffic needs an approval in Flaglight before the ramp continues. Kill switches don't need approval — just flip them and note it in the incident channel. Scheduled ramps pause automatically if error budget burns hot. If you're stuck at 2 a.m. with a pending approval, there's one person authorized to override, and that's the approver below.

account owner for tagep-bafof: Norael Gilax Juleth

Welcome aboard! This step covers the signing key for SlimCrate, our container-slimming pipeline. Slimmed images get re-signed after layer stripping, so if this key is lost, every trimmed image in the registry goes untrusted — hence the ceremony fuss. Make sure the offline laptop is booted from the ceremony USB, the room log is signed by two witnesses, and the shredder is actually plugged in this time. When the key backup is sealed, read out and verify the recovery passphrase noted just below.

unlock words, baguf-badug: aldath-ralwyn-gilath-oliys-sorius-raleth-pelmir-praeth-lamix-druvan-siliel-fraax-queniel